The core strength of Love Junkie lies in its unapologetic exploration of mental instability. Most romance manga use insecurity as a hurdle for the protagonist to overcome before finding happiness. In this series, the instability is the relationship.

It doesn't shy away from the messy realities of cheating and obsession, which resonates with readers looking for more "edge" than standard romance titles. love junkie sub manga

Her life intersects with that of Mitsuki Kyouko, a stoic, aloof, and incredibly handsome archery prodigy. Kyouko is the antithesis of Himeno—cool where she is burning, distant where she is clingy. He is a "love hater," someone who views emotional attachment as a weakness. Naturally, this dynamic creates a magnetic pull for Himeno, who instantly becomes addicted to the pain and pleasure of pursuing him.

While many romance manga end with the protagonists "curing" each other, Love Junkie suggests that some scars are permanent.
